I have a word document that I can provide that has general requirements, but here is a high level overview:

Functionality requirements:
1.1. Use existing products, categories, and product attribution combinations

1.2 There is logic that would exist that dictates which products, categories, and product attribution combinations are allowable   (See section 2.5 for samples)

1.3 Create an interface for management of the relationships mentioned in number 2 above (easily manage).  I was envisioning a matrix type of layout, but I’m open to the best way to implement and maintain.

1.4 Create a user interface that makes it easy for the customer to build the product and know what step they are on.  Also, make it easy for them to modify existing selections but continue to enforce the relationship stated in number 2 above.  (See section 2.1 for samples)

1.5   The custom builder would know which products and product attributes are in and out of stock and account for only those that are in stock

1.6   Utilize separate price (or discount field) to each product, product attribute, etc…  This price would be used to show to the customer in the builder that it is discounted because it is part of the custom builder.
  
1.7 If a customer were to add multiple custom products to the cart they could get an additional layer of discounts.

1.8 Update images in builder based on selection and attributes as the user progresses through the building process

1.9 Update for custom shipping - NopToolBoxes
     1.9.1 Update the current product template to check if the item being entered fits into a pre-defined box.  If it does not prompt user to proceed, cancel, or proceed and enter new box.

     1.9.2 Create a UI screen to manage the predefined boxes, create menu item to access it
